1994 Regal - Getting to the 4" dash speakers

I need to replace blown speakers in my 1994 Regal Custom 4-door, and I can't figure out how to get the top of the dash apart in order to remove them.

Okay, I figured out how to get the top section of the dashboard out.

Along the edge of it, underneath the lip, there are 5 bolts that you need to remove.
Also on top, beneath each speaker grill, there is a bolt that you must remove.

Once I took all those out, I was able to replace my speakers!
